X523 AFT is a 2000 Ford Explorer in Black with a 4,008cc petrol engine. This vehicle has been through 28 MOT tests with a personal pass rate of 71.4%.
Across all 2000 Ford Explorer models, the average MOT pass rate is 67.8% with a typical mileage of 85,719 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Ford Explorer fails its MOT is brake pipe excessively corroded, accounting for 5,568 recorded failures. If you're considering buying X523 AFT, it's worth having these areas checked by a mechanic before committing.
The Ford Explorer typically stays on UK roads for around 29 years. At 26 years old, this Ford Explorer is approaching the upper end of the typical lifespan for this model.
